LAM SUK HAN v. NG SUK HAN AND ANOTHER

The court held Alliance liable to indemnify Ng because (1) Pang's instruction to drive the car to the Car Park and to contact Lui if necessary was given in the course of employment and within Alliance's interest; (2) the subsequent detour and manner of driving were within the reasonable scope of the authority and not manifestly tortious or constituting a default disentitling Ng to indemnity; and (3) Pang acted in his capacity as director/representative of Alliance so Alliance, not Pang personally, owed the indemnity obligation.
